As soon as the curtain fell in 2018 on her 120-show $100-million-grossing “Jennifer Lopez: All I Have” residency at Planet Hollywood, the speculation began on when — not if — JLO would return to Las Vegas.

After seven years, she announced plans for the new Up All Night Live while hosting the American Music Awards in May 2025. On Dec. 30, after months of rehearsal and teasers on her social media, the fervor came to fruition, as Lopez transported the sold-out audience of more than 4,000 at The Colosseum at Caesars from fantasy to reality and back again in a feverish haze of gyrating bodies and miles of sequins.

Always known for making a major entrance, Lopez kicked off the 120-minute pop, R&B and Latin music and dance odyssey with a spectacular Broadway-themed opener that included “Let Me Entertain You” from the musical Gypsy; 1999’s “Waiting for Tonight,” collabed with West Side Story’s Mambo and an ultra-jazzy “Jenny From the Block,” and finishing off with 2007’s “Do It Well.”

This set the tone for a night where Lopez framed her best moments not as a greatest-hits revue but as a living timeline of “JLO the artist” chronicled through music, choreography and costuming. In a toast to their early aughts reign as the terry-cloth sweatsuit king and queen, Ja Rule joined Lopez on stage for their hits “Ain’t It Funny” and “I’m Real.”

The most significant difference from her last Vegas show? Lopez’s participation in Up All Night Live as narrator, speaking candidly about reinvention, resilience and the discipline it has taken to get her here and back again. Those reflections gave emotional ballast to the high-gloss production designed for spectacle on Las Vegas’ most storied stage, which Adele, Cher, Mariah Carey and Celine Dion have graced.

Here’s a look at Lopez’s full opening-night setlist for Up All Night Live at The Colosseum at Caesars Palace.

Act 1“Let Me Entertain You” from Gypsy“Waiting for Tonight/”Mambo” from West Side Story“Jenny From The Block”“Do It Well”

Act 2“Love Don’t Cost a Thing”“I’m a Woman” (Peggy Lee cover)“Ain’t Your Mama”“Louboutins”“Ain’t It Funny” (with Ja Rule)“I’m Real” (with Ja Rule)“All I Have”“Get Right”

Act 3“Kiss of the Spider Woman”“Whatever Lola Wants” (Sarah Vaughan cover)“I’m Into You”“El Anillo”“Young and Beautiful” (Lana del Rey cover)“If You Had My Love”“Heartbreak Hotel” (Elvis cover)“Booty”

Act 4“Get Happy” (Judy Garland cover)“Dance Again”“Play”“On the Floor”“Don’t Rain on My Parade” (Barbra Streisand cover)“Let’s Get Loud”
